Can a school program boost teen mental health in pakistan? new study aims to find out
NCT ID NCT07434531
First seen Mar 18, 2026 · Last updated May 06, 2026 · Updated 5 times
Summary
This study looks at whether a program designed to improve social and emotional skills can work in public schools in Rawalpindi, Pakistan. About 120 sixth-grade students from four schools will take part. The goal is to see if the program is practical and well-received, not yet to measure its full effects.
